A semi-symmetric metric connection, perfect fluid space-time and phantom barrier
Abstract
We consider a concircularly semi-symmetric metric connection and its application. The Ricci tensors with respect to the concircularly semi-symmetric metric connection are symmetric, and they are used to define Einstein type manifolds. In this way, conditions under which a pseudo-Riemannian manifold is quasi-Einstein are obtained. On a Lorentzian manifold, a concircularly semi-symmetric metric connection with a unit timelike generator becomes a semi-symmetric metric -connection, and a Lorentzian manifold becomes a GRW space-time. { It is proven in which case the scalar curvature of a perfect fluid space-time with that connection is constant and what its value is, which implies a reduction to Einstein manifold. } Furthermore, an application to the theory of relativity is presented, and the value of the equation of state is examined. It is ultimately shown that the equation of state in a perfect fluid space-time that satisfies Einstein field equation with cosmological constant and admits a unit timelike torse-forming vector represents a phantom barrier.
